As a Senior Lead Data Engineer at JPMorgan Chase within the Corporate Technology, you are an integral part of an agile team that works to enhance, build, and deliver data collection, storage, access, and analytics in a secure, stable, and scalable way. Leverage your deep technical expertise and problem solving capabilities to drive significant business impact and tackle a diverse array of challenges that span multiple data pipelines, data architectures, and other data consumers.
Job responsibilities
- Provides recommendations and insight on data management, governance procedures, and intricacies applicable to the acquisition, maintenance, validation, and utilization of data
- Designs and delivers trusted data collection, storage, access, and analytics data platform solutions in a secure, stable, and scalable way
- Defines database back-up, recovery, and archiving strategy
- Generates advanced data models for one or more teams using firmwide tooling, linear algebra, statistics, and geometrical algorithms
- Approves data analysis tools and processes
- Creates functional and technical documentation supporting best practices
- Advises junior engineers and technologists
- Evaluates and reports on access control processes to determine effectiveness of data asset security
- Adds to team culture of diversity, equity, inclusion, and respect
Required qualifications, capabilities, and skills
- Formal training or certification on Data Engineering concepts and 5 years applied experience
- Experience in dealing with Data Engineering skills
- Proven experience in Databricks, Spark and AWS
- Hands-on practical experience delivering system design, application development, testing, and operational stability
- Advanced in one or more programming language(s) i.e. Python or Java
- Experience in Computer Science, Computer Engineering, or a related technical field
- Working experience with both relational and NoSQL databases
- Advanced understanding of database back-up, recovery, and archiving strategies
- Advanced knowledge of linear algebra, statistics, and geometrical algorithms
- Experience presenting and delivering visual data
